You don't need to be fit to start
This is the bit people don't believe. You don't need to 'get a bit fitter first'. You don't need kit beyond comfortable clothes and trainers. You don't need to know what a kettlebell is. Starting is the fitness.
Most of the people who walk into KORE for the first time haven't trained in years — or ever. Here's what starting actually looks like, so there are no surprises.

It's a conversation, not a test. We'll sit down, talk about what you want, what's stopped you before and anything we should know about your body. Then, if you want, we'll walk you round the floor and show you what a session looks like.
Nobody will ask you to do anything you're not ready for.
If you're a complete beginner we'll usually recommend coached sessions to begin with, because learning the movements with someone watching is quicker and safer. If you're confident training alone, KORE Access — our open gym membership — might suit you better. We'll tell you straight.
KORE is built for adults 40+. The people you'll train alongside are teachers, nurses, hoteliers, retirees — people who want to feel better, not perform. That changes the atmosphere completely.
